Description

The Parts Manager will oversee Florida parts ordering and delivery, driving customer experience enhancement, growth, profitability, and operational excellence. This role involves managing processes, ensuring data accuracy, fostering team development, and building strategies to reduce churn, improve satisfaction, and optimize revenue. The Parts Manager will champion efficiency and engagement within the team, ensuring alignment with company values of quality and satisfaction.

Requirements

Key Responsibilities:

  • Timely and accurate management of parts ordering and inventory: including consumable items such as oil, coolant, filters, lubricants, batteries, as well as shop and office supplies. Ensure the safe, lean, orderly and clean operation of the warehouses.
  • Lead parts kitting effort: all scheduled service jobs to optimize technician productivity and service quality.
  • Process Discipline and Improvement: Analyze and implement effective operational processes with high attention to detail that drive productivity, improve performance, and develop strategies for enhancement to optimize efficiency.
  • Team Leadership: Supervise, recruit, train, and mentor parts team staff, fostering a collaborative and high-performance work environment.
  • Performance Metrics: Establish and monitor key performance indicators (KPIs) to assess operational performance, identify and action areas that need improvement.
  • Cross Department Collaboration: Work closely with other departments to align operations with overall business goals. Collaborating closely with Service Writers to identify and order quoted repair parts, ensuring seamless service delivery.
  • Compliance: Ensure adherence to industry regulations, safety standards, and company policies.
  • Reporting: Prepare and present accurate and detailed reports, highlighting successes, areas needing attention and corrective action
